Which types of waves are used in a night vision apparatus ?
Correct answer: C. Infrared Waves
- A. Radio Waves
- B. Micro Waves
- C. Infrared Waves
- D. Magnetic waves
Explanation
Night vision devices detect infrared radiation emitted or reflected by objects, often converting it into a visible image. Radio and microwave waves are not the usual radiation used for ordinary night vision.
